LAHORE: Now it has finally been decided that the final of the Pakistan Super League (PSL) - 2017 will be held in Lahore as the Punjab government has given the go-ahead signal at a high-level security meeting here on Monday.
An official announcement in this regard will soon be made by the Punjab Government and the Pakistan Cricket Board (PCB).
Earlier, there were doubts whether the PCB would hold the PSL final in Lahore on March 5 following the February 13 suicide bombing in which 13 people were killed.
However, in a meeting held last week between the PSL management and the five franchise owners in Dubai, it was decided that the final of the tournament would be held in Lahore as per schedule.
With the holding of the PSL final in Lahore, international cricket returns to Pakistan. Pakistan have not hosted any international cricket tournament since the terror attack on the Sri Lankan team bus in Lahore in 2009,when six Pakistani Policemen were killed and some of the visiting players were injured.
